Fr. John Strickland is a parish priest and an author focusing on the East-West relationship in Christianity. He delves into the historical evolution of Christianity, highlighting its positive impacts despite common negative narratives. The discussion examines Charlemagne's role in shaping a distinct Western identity and the cultural shifts leading to the Great Schism. Strickland contrasts the spirituality in art from the Renaissance with modern artistic expressions, advocating for a deeper understanding of East-West Christian relations and their intertwined histories.
